What is the goal of heat removal in refrigeration?

Explanation:
The goal of heat removal in refrigeration is primarily to preserve product quality. In the context of refrigeration, the process involves absorbing heat from perishable items and transferring it outside the storage area. This action lowers the temperature of the products being stored, which in turn slows down the growth of bacteria and other microorganisms that can lead to spoilage. Therefore, maintaining a lower temperature is crucial for extending the shelf life and maintaining the freshness and safety of food and other temperature-sensitive items.
